What is a Safety Relief Valve?
A safety relief valve (SRV) is a pressure-relieving device designed to open automatically when system pressure exceeds a predetermined set pressure, releasing fluid to prevent equipment overpressure. Safety valves are the last line of defense against catastrophic vessel rupture, making them the most critical safety device in any pressurized system. They must operate reliably after years of dormancy — opening at the exact set pressure, relieving at the required capacity, and reseating cleanly without leakage.
Safety Relief Valve Specifications
| Parameter | Specification |
|---|---|
| Valve Types | Spring Loaded Safety Valve, Pilot Operated Relief Valve (PORV), Balanced Bellows |
| Body Materials | ASTM A216 WCB, A217 WC6/WC9, A351 CF8/CF8M, A352 LCB, Bronze |
| Inlet Size | 1/2" x 1" to 8" x 10" (DN15 to DN200) |
| Outlet Size | Typically one size larger than inlet |
| Set Pressure Range | 0.5 barg to 400 barg |
| Temperature Range | -196°C to 593°C |
| Design Standards | API 526, ASME VIII, BS 6759, AD Merkblatt A2 |
| Testing | API 527, ASME PTC 25, National Board VR stamp |
| Certifications | ASME UV/UD stamp, IBR approval, ATEX, SIL 3 capable |
